Nebraska's Foster Care System: A Guide for Families

Embarking on the adventure of foster care in Nebraska can feel challenging, but knowing essential information can make a significant difference. The Nebraska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S) works tirelessly to provide resources to both children in need and the caring individuals who open their homes to them. To begin, it's important to recognize that foster care is a temporary placement for children who cannot safely remain with their biological parents.

  • Guardians who wish to become licensed foster parents must undergo a thorough screening process, which features background checks, home visits, and training.
  • Throughout the fostering experience, foster families receive ongoing guidance from DHHS caseworkers who provide tools to help meet the needs of both the child and the foster family.
  • Residential care in Nebraska offers a range of options, depending on the specific needs of each child. These options can include traditional foster homes, group homes, or specialized care facilities for children with unique needs.

Starting the Nebraska Foster Care Process

Navigating the Nebraska foster care system can be a difficult journey for both prospective foster parents and children in need of loving homes. The process involves several steps, each requiring careful attention and dedication.

It's crucial to thoroughly understand the requirements, obligations, and guidelines before embarking on this path.

A key first step is to contact the Nebraska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S). They will supply you with resources about the foster care program, eligibility criteria, and the registration process.

Once you have gathered sufficient knowledge, you can submit the necessary paperwork and completes a comprehensive assessment. This may involve home studies, background checks, and meetings with social workers.

After successful completion of the assessment, you will be approved to participate in foster care training. These programs provide valuable knowledge to prepare you for the responsibilities of caring for a child in need.

During this process, it is important to stay persistent. The foster care system can be intricate, and timelines may vary.
